What are AI Java Code Generators?

Java AI code generators are tools that leverage artificial intelligence to automate parts of Java programming. These tools analyze natural language inputs, existing codebases, or project requirements to generate Java code snippets, entire classes, or even complex functionalities. By reducing manual coding, developers can focus on solving complex problems and improving overall efficiency.

Most of these tools are now integrated into IDEs, supporting real-time code completion, debugging, and syntax correction. This supports both amateur and experienced coders by offering them customized solutions for problems related to their coding behaviors.

Benefits of Using AI Java Code Generators

  1. Enhanced productivity
    AI code generators take care of repetitive tasks, allowing developers to focus on more important and strategic work. This not only boosts efficiency but also helps complete projects faster. By quickly generating boilerplate code, developers save time and avoid starting from scratch for routine tasks.
  1. Error reduction
    AI tools reduce human error by providing pre-validated code suggestions, ensuring syntactic and semantic accuracy. This not only minimizes bugs but also enhances code quality, making the development process smoother.
  1. Faster onboarding
    AI-powered tools help new team members quickly adapt by providing guidance on coding standards and best practices. Furthermore, real-time tips and suggestions ensure they follow established workflows.
  1. Cost efficiency
    By increasing productivity and minimizing errors, AI Java code generator tools reduce overall project costs, making them a valuable investment. Businesses can allocate resources saved to other critical areas, boosting project outcomes.
  1. Customizable and adaptive
    These tools learn from developers’ coding styles and project requirements, delivering more relevant and context-aware suggestions over time. With continuous use, AI systems adapt to the team’s preferences, ensuring smoother collaboration.
  1. Improved code readability and maintenance
    By generating consistent and clean code, AI tools simplify long-term maintenance and ensure projects adhere to best practices. Clear and well-structured code reduces the burden of future debugging and updates.
  1. Time-saving for large-scale projects
    AI Java code generators are particularly beneficial for large-scale projects where maintaining consistency across numerous code files is crucial. These tools ensure adherence to project-specific guidelines, saving time and effort.
  1. Accessibility to beginners
    AI code generators provide a helpful starting point for beginner developers. By offering code snippets, templates, and real-time guidance, these tools lower the barrier to entry and make it easier to learn Java programming.

2. GitHub Copilot

 

GitHub Copilot, powered by OpenAI’s Codex, is a game-changing AI-powered tool. It acts as a virtual pair programmer, providing real-time code suggestions and auto-completion. Trained on a vast public code repository, it understands various programming contexts and adapts to individual coding styles.

Key Features:

  • Predictive code generation for entire lines or functions.
  • Supports multiple programming languages, including Java.
  • Seamlessly integrates with popular IDEs like Visual Studio Code.
  • Learn from your coding habits for personalized suggestions.

Pricing:

  • Free: Free – Basic features for individuals and small teams.
  • Team: $4/user/month – Advanced collaboration tools.
  • Enterprise: $21/user/month – Security, compliance, and flexible deployments.

4. Amazon CodeWhisperer

Amazon CodeWhisperer is an AI tool that gives real-time coding suggestions as you type. It analyzes your code and comments to offer helpful completions, from single lines to full functions. Designed with security and compatibility in mind, it’s a great choice for developers working on enterprise projects.

Key Features:

  • Code snippets are derived from billions of lines of code.
  • Built-in vulnerability detection and resolution.
  • Seamless integration with AWS tools.
  • Customizable recommendations based on internal libraries and APIs.

Pricing:

  • Individual: Free – Includes 50 security scans/month and code generation for all languages.
  • Professional: Paid – 500 scans/month, organizational management via AWS.
  • AWS Console Services: Free – No additional charges for Cloud9, Lambda, and SageMaker.

9. JetBrains AI Assistant

The JetBrains AI Assistant is a powerful AI tool integrated into the JetBrains family of IDEs, such as IntelliJ IDEA, which is widely used for Java development. It provides real-time suggestions, explanations, and context-aware assistance specifically tailored to Java developers.

Key Features:

  • Seamlessly integrates with IntelliJ IDEA, offering intelligent code completions and refactoring suggestions.
  • Provides code explanations to help developers understand complex logic and improve readability.
  • Offers test generation for classes and methods, ensuring better code coverage.
  • Debugging assistance with step-by-step recommendations for resolving runtime errors.
  • Supports a variety of languages but is particularly optimized for Java development workflows.

Pricing:

  • Free for users with an active IntelliJ IDEA subscription.
  • Enterprise: Custom pricing for large teams and organizations.

How to Choose the Best AI Java Code Generator

When selecting an AI Java code generator, consider the following:

  • Project requirements: Match the tool’s features with your project’s complexity. For example, tools like Replit Ghostwriter may be better suited for educational or small-scale projects, while Codeium excels in enterprise use cases.
  • IDE integration: Ensure compatibility with your IDE. Tools like Tabnine and GitHub Copilot support most major editors, including Visual Studio Code and IntelliJ.
  • Privacy and security: Opt for tools like Tabnine or Codeium if you need on-premises deployment or local processing for sensitive projects.
  • Customization: Look for tools that learn from your coding patterns and provide tailored suggestions over time.
  • Cost-effectiveness: Balance pricing with features, ensuring the tool offers sufficient value for your development needs.
